AFRICA’S GREEN ENERGY FUTURE MUST BE WRITTEN ON AFRICAN TERMS
The success of the energy transition should be measured by its ability to generate shared prosperity By Wandile Mlilo, PhD Student, University of Johannesburg
A cross Africa, the expansion of renewable energy technologies is widely seen as a pathway toward sustainable development. Solar and wind projects are spreading rapidly, supported by climate finance and growing global commitments to decarbonization. In countries such as South Africa and Kenya, the rollout of renewable energy has become central to energy planning and economic strategy. Yet the transition to green energy raises an important question: Will it also be just? The transition provides an opportunity to replace fossil fuel systems, contributing to global climate targets such as the Paris Agreement, while also creating job opportunities. Yet such narratives often prioritize speed and efficiency to meet targets and grow sectors – overlooking who the transition is designed for, who is included in shaping it and ultimately who owns, controls, funds and benefits from these green technologies. Because technological deployment alone cannot guarantee equitable outcomes such as access, fairness, decent work and sustainability, these outcomes are influenced by institutions. The lack of deliberate, justice-centered institutions risks reinforcing Africa’s dependency on the Global North while deepening existing inequalities. Africa needs to redefine its innovation policy for a just transition by focusing on local industrial growth, inclusive skills development and local ownership to prevent the recurrence of past inequitable, extractive practices. Green technologies, jobs and local industrial development Across the continent, countries are expanding their clean energy infrastructure. South Africa, for example, is doing this through its Renewable Energy Independent Power Producer Procurement Programme (REIPPPP). As of 2026, Kenya generates nearly 90 percent of its electricity from renewable sources, with significantly increased capacity from solar and wind power, according to the International Energy Agency. But industrial gains remain elusive as many countries are still heavily dependent on imported technologies, such as solar panels, wind turbines and battery components that are manufactured abroad, limiting opportunities for domestic manufacturing and capability development. Green technology projects are often funded by international capital, developed by foreign firms and integrated into global value chains where domestic policymakers exercise little control. Most projects initiated in Kenya are funded by international donors because local stakeholders often face high upfront costs, including import expenses that hinder cost-effective renewable energy production. African countries find themselves in a paradoxical position: Exporting critical minerals while importing
technologies built from them, thus maintaining dependency. To change the current landscape, governments must intentionally develop and fully commit to innovation policies that align with their energy and industrial policies. This means incentivizing local firms to acquire technological capabilities, implementing procurement strategies that promote local manufacturing, facilitating technology transfers and encouraging joint ventures, while strictly enforcing local content thresholds for goods, services and labor. Critical to this approach will be maintaining effective political coordination, enhancing bureaucratic capacity and the courage to challenge entrenched domestic and international interests that benefit from the existing system. Without that political will, the expansion of renewable energy infrastructure may generate clean electricity without creating significant local industrial development or employment. Because of limited manufacturing capacity in African countries, construction and installation jobs remain the main categories of renewable energy employment, as seen in the Lake Turkana Wind Power Project in Kenya that houses around 11 percent of the country’s installed capacity and provides low-cost energy to the national grid. However, construction jobs are often short-term while installation tasks are limited in scope.
